Ondo brings tokenized stocks to Hyperliquid as Global Markets tops $1B in TVL
⦿ Executive Snapshot
- What: Ondo Finance has integrated tokenized stocks and ETFs into Hyperliquid's HyperEVM, enhancing on-chain equity access.
- Who: Key players include Ondo Finance, Hyperliquid, LayerZero, and various users trading tokenized assets.
- Why it matters: This integration signifies a major advancement in tokenizing real-world assets, potentially reshaping trading strategies and liquidity in the crypto market.
⦿ Key Developments
- Ondo tokenized stocks can now be bridged to Hyperliquid’s HyperEVM using the Ondo Bridge, powered by LayerZero.
- The initial rollout includes 35 tokenized assets such as SPYon, QQQon, NVDAon, TSLAon, and GOOGLon.
- Ondo Global Markets has surpassed $1 billion in total value locked (TVL) in tokenized stocks less than eight months post-launch.
- The platform now offers over 260 tokenized US stocks and ETFs across Solana, Ethereum, and $BNB Chain.
- Ondo has secured regulatory approval to provide tokenized stocks and ETFs across 30 EU and EEA countries.
⦿ Strategic Context
- The move towards tokenizing traditional assets like stocks and ETFs reflects a broader trend of integrating traditional finance with blockchain technology.
- Ondo's approach, which tracks underlying traditional securities rather than creating isolated liquidity pools, positions it uniquely in the growing tokenization market.
⦿ Strategic Implications
- The integration allows for more capital-efficient trading strategies, such as basis trades and delta-neutral positioning, which have been challenging to execute on-chain.
